Artnet, WS2812 and ESP8266 (Arduino IDE)
From my previous post I have updated the program to be compiled from Arduino IDE.
#include <ESP8266WiFi.h> #include <WiFiUdp.h> #include <Adafruit_NeoPixel.h> #define WSout 5 // Pin D1 #define ARTNET_PORT 6454 #define PIXELCOUNT 100 byte hData[318]; const int number_of_channels=300; //512 for 512 channels const char* ssid = ""; const char* password = ""; Adafruit_NeoPixel pixels = Adafruit_NeoPixel(PIXELCOUNT,WSout,NEO_GRB+NEO_KHZ800); WiFiUDP udp; IPAddress local_ip(192, 168, 1, 190); IPAddress gateway_ip(192, 168, 1, 1); IPAddress subnet_ip(255, 255, 255, 0); void setup() { Serial.begin(115200); delay(100); Serial.println(); Serial.print("Connecting to "); Serial.println(ssid); WiFi.begin(ssid, password); WiFi.config(local_ip, gateway_ip, subnet_ip); while (WiFi.status() != WL_CONNECTED) { delay(500); Serial.print("."); } udp.begin(ARTNET_PORT); // Open ArtNet port Serial.println(""); Serial.println("WiFi connected"); Serial.println("IP address: "); Serial.println(WiFi.localIP()); pixels.begin(); for(byte i=0;i<PIXELCOUNT;i++){ pixels.setPixelColor(i, Color(0,0,0)); } pixels.show(); } void loop() { if (udp.parsePacket()) { udp.read(hData, 318); // pixels.setPixelColor(0, Color(hData[19], hData[20],hData[21])); for ( int n=0; n<100; n++){ pixels.setPixelColor(n, Color(hData[(n * 3) + 19], hData[(n *3)+20],hData[(n *3)+21])); } pixels.show(); } } uint32_t Color(byte r, byte g, byte b){ uint32_t c; c = r; c <<=8; c |= g; c <<= 8; c |= b; return c; }
The WS2812 data line is connected to D1 from the NODEMCU board.
